Discussion ForumsJump to Quoted PostQuote History
Quoted:
Very nice!

Care to share some more details of your build?
Who made the moderator?
View Quote


NDS-51 80% M16A1 lower.
NDS-45 2-position CAR buffer tube.
Unknown CAR buttstock.
Late sixty's Colt upper.
Colt BCG.
Colt six hole handguards.
Lower parts are a mix of Rock River and Colt.
The moderator and barrel I got from another member here. It's not marked but was told it has a 1/12 twist.
The moderator looks similar to the one on my other upper which was bought from AR15sport Here
